gpt4 book ai didi

CSS calc() 函数

转载 作者:行者123 更新时间:2023-11-28 03:35:16 26 4
gpt4 key购买 nike

我使用的是最新版本的 Chrome,但在使用 CSS calc() 函数时在开发工具中收到“无效属性”错误。

我以前从未真正使用过它,所以我可能在这里做错了什么,尽管我看不到什么。希望有人能帮我解决这个问题。

这是我的代码。

padding-top: calc(980px / 1980px) * 100;

这用于计算背景图片上的 padding-top,这样我就可以在响应式背景图片上获得 16:9 的比例。

答案是 49.49%。

我的 CSS 这个特定部分的其余代码如下,以防 CSS 需要某些东西来解决这个问题。

.hero{
/** Height 980px / Width 1980px * 100 -- Keeps image aspect at 16:9 **/
padding-top: calc(( 980px / 1980px ) * 100);

max-width:1980px;
background:url('images/default-bg.jpg') no-repeat center center #fff;
background-size:cover;

希望这是有道理的。我查看了 Can I use 并且不使用供应商前缀似乎不是问题。

另一件可能影响这一点的注意事项是我使用的是 SCSS 和 Scout App。我应该只使用 SCSS 计算来代替吗?

只是想使用这个 css 函数,因为我以前从未使用过它。

谢谢丹

最佳答案

不能按单位划分,只能按numbers划分.

关于CSS calc() 函数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/44519082/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com